i guess what makes it different to the physical discipline is that with the rest of your body, your mind can see it and treat it like an owner, imposing that discipline. whereas with your mind, you have a case of the owner trying to train the owner and things start getting weird :/
what i've found useful there is to take a detached view of your mind. this can be done through things such as Cognitive Behavioural Therapy, Acceptance and Commitment Therapy, or my favourite, good old meditation. once you start seeing 'your' mind as a possession, you can assume the owner position and use the same discipline you've used on the rest of your body to train it.
btw, this is assuming you're well enough to be able to practice those methods mentioned. if you're way too low for them, gotta get the medication right first by working closely with your pdoc.
